TL;DR: pixel resolution ignores the physical screen size but limits how
small details can be rendered, DPI ignores the viewing distance meaning
that you don't actually know if something n millimeters high is legible
or not even at infinite pixel resolution.

Then add systems with heterogeneous outputs. Also accessibility for
people with poor eye-sight (maybe somehow factor in user interface
scaling?).
